Tasting notes
The 2021 Cabernet Sauvignon Round Pond Vineyard comes from a single block (Block 11b for the geeks out there) and is all clone 15. It has a perfumed blue and black-fruited style as well as some exotic orange blossom, violet, and gravelly earth notes. This medium to full-bodied, lifted, pretty, floral 2021 needs just 2-3 years of bottle age and will drink well for 15 years.

The Rutherford-sourced 2021 Cabernet Sauvignon Round Pond Vineyard offers up aromas of black cherries, loam, cigar box and some of consultant Thomas Rivers Brown's signature mocha-cola-scented oak. It's full-bodied, velvety-textured and pretty plush, ripe stuff, with decent length on the finish.
